I am a Data Scientist specializing in market analysis, behavioral market segmentation, and the development of action-oriented models and frameworks that drive data-informed decision-making. My research and publications span clustering algorithms, network analysis, fraud detection, and data-driven decision systems. Passionate about bridging research and industry, I leverage advanced analytics to optimize business strategies and deliver actionable insights from complex datasets. I have solid academic and practical backgrounds in large-scale clustering, optimization, operations research, and network sciences.
Originally from Bangladesh, I moved to Canada in 2014 to study for my M.Sc. in Computer Science at the beautiful Okanagan campus of the University of British Columbia. After completing my master's, I pursued my Ph.D. in Computational Science and Engineering as a part of the Marketing and Supply Chain Analytics (MiSACN) research group at McMaster University.
During my Ph.D., I was fortunate to receive the Mitacs Accelerate Fellowship three times (for three years) to work with a Canadian FinTech company. This experience was the primary motivating factor for me to pursue my career in the industry.
